Pairing Device and Solutions
Connecting your equipment via Bluetooth can sometimes present a few issues. A common issue is getting the devices to work click here together. Not all Bluetooth adapters are created equal, and ensuring your adapter works with your specific devices is crucial.
Before you dive into solving problems, check the specifications for both your Bluetooth adapter and the device you're trying to connect. This will reveal you the type of Bluetooth supported and any other needs.
Here are some common troubleshooting solutions:
* Confirm your Bluetooth adapter is properly installed on your computer.
* Inspect that Bluetooth is activated on both your adapter and the equipment you're trying to connect.
* Attempt powering off and on both your adapter and the connected device.
* Upgrade the drivers for your Bluetooth adapter to the latest version.
If you continue to experience problems, consult the documentation that came with your adapter and hardware. You can also consult online forums or contact the manufacturer for further assistance.
